Swapping outfits every time you cross from the volcano into the snowfields is a chore Palworld finally lets you skip. The Wandering Merchant Charm is an Epic accessory that covers both extremes at once, then throws in a heavy carry-weight boost so you can actually haul your loot back home. It’s the piece worth building toward once you reach Feybreak.
Quick answer: Grab the Wandering Merchant Charm Schematic from a small world pickup in Feybreak, then craft the charm at a Production Assembly Line, Production Assembly Line II, Advanced Workshop, or Ancient Workbench using Polymer x30, Leather x30, Flame Organ x20, Ice Organ x20, and Ancient Bone x30.

What the Wandering Merchant Charm does
The charm greatly raises both Heat Resistance and Cold Resistance and significantly increases your carrying capacity. In game terms, that lands as three passive effects rolled into one accessory slot. The description keeps the numbers qualitative, so ignore any hard percentage figure attached to it. What matters is that you get a resistance tier strong enough for the harshest biomes plus a fourth-level weight buff.
| Stat | Value |
|---|---|
| Rarity | Epic |
| Type | Accessory |
| Heat Resistance | Lv. 3 |
| Cold Resistance | Lv. 3 |
| Max Carrying Capacity | Lv. 4 |
| Weight | 2 |
| Gold Coin value | 103,680 |
The carry buff is the part you feel first. Unequip the charm and your weight limit visibly drops, which is the difference between finishing an ore run and leaving half of it behind on the ground.

Add to Google Preferences →Charm vs Multi Climate Undershirt
Both items give identical climate coverage. The Multi Climate Undershirt stops there, while the charm keeps that same protection and stacks Max Carrying Capacity Lv. 4 on top. If you already trusted the undershirt for temperature, the charm hands you everything it did plus a large chunk of load capacity from one slot.
| Accessory | Effects |
|---|---|
| Wandering Merchant Charm | Heat Resistance Lv. 3, Cold Resistance Lv. 3, Max Carrying Capacity Lv. 4 |
| Multi Climate Undershirt | Heat Resistance Lv. 3, Cold Resistance Lv. 3 |

Where to find the Wandering Merchant Charm Schematic
You don’t buy this one, and you don’t unlock it from the tech tree. The Schematic is a world pickup in Feybreak, sitting at a single small spot on the map. There’s no boss gate and no long dungeon in front of it, and you can reach it even while under-leveled. Exact coordinates aren’t pinned down, so treat the trip as a short sweep of the marked area rather than a walk to one exact number.
Note: The pickup gives you the blueprint, not the finished accessory. The recipe only appears at a bench once the Schematic is in your inventory, so collecting it is a hard requirement, not a shortcut.

Common mix-ups to avoid
The name causes most of the confusion. The Wandering Merchant is also an NPC, a trader who buys and sells for Gold Coins, can be caught, and keeps trading from your base. The charm is a separate item that only shares the name. Merchant stock shifts between worlds and updates, so don’t fly to a vendor expecting the charm on their list. The Schematic pickup is the reliable route.
The charm is also often written up as a heat-resistance item, which sells it short by half. It carries Cold Resistance Lv. 3 too, and that dual coverage is the whole reason it retires your biome-swapping routine. Older thermal shirts are fine early on, but they cover one climate and add nothing to your load.
Endgame accessories to chase next
The charm slots alongside the other Feybreak-era accessories rather than competing with them. Once it’s crafted, the natural next step is rounding out your loadout for tower bosses and long exploration runs.
| Accessory | Use |
|---|---|
| Vanguard Charm | Heat and cold resistance plus max health |
| Islander’s Tool Belt | Carrying capacity and work speed |
| Pal Tamer’s Glasses | Mercy Hit and Ability Glasses utility in one slot |
For pure survival across every climate, though, the Wandering Merchant Charm remains the single most efficient pick. One slot, both temperatures handled, and enough carry weight to make deep runs worth the trip.
